The significance of the boiling point of the brazing filler highlights the need for it to remain lower than the melting point of the base metals being joined. This is crucial because, during the brazing process, the filler metal must be heated sufficiently so that it can flow and fill the joint but not to the extent that it causes the base metals to melt. If the temperature reaches the melting point of the base metals, it can lead to weakening or compromising the integrity of the joint, as the base metals can deform or lose their original properties. Therefore, maintaining the temperature below the melting point of the base metals ensures that the structure remains intact and that the brazing process can effectively create a strong bonded joint without adversely affecting the base materials.
